Output d4c31f8b51ca18d481b5d71e05a72bd449fc34cc16ef5c8f1625fb5f470635b3:1

value
158962
script pubkey
OP_0 OP_PUSHBYTES_20 cbd2a3a89288ccab4f42ddde3b4e039e41ed7598
address
bc1qe0f282yj3rx2kn6zmh0rknsrneq76avceef258
transaction
d4c31f8b51ca18d481b5d71e05a72bd449fc34cc16ef5c8f1625fb5f470635b3
confirmations
86838
spent
true